4. AI Improves Sentiment Analysis for Better Decision Making
One of the key features of Real-Time Social Data Analytics powered by AI is the ability to analyze sentiment around a brand, product, or topic. AI-driven sentiment analysis tools are capable of processing large volumes of social media content to determine how people feel about a brand, service, or issue. These tools use natural language processing (NLP) to analyze the tone and context of posts, comments, and mentions, providing businesses with a clear picture of public sentiment in real time.
By understanding whether the sentiment around a product or campaign is positive, negative, or neutral, businesses can make informed decisions about how to proceed. If sentiment takes a negative turn, AI-powered tools can alert businesses to the issue, allowing them to address customer concerns, refine their messaging, or make adjustments to improve their brand reputation. Real-time sentiment analysis helps businesses act quickly, preventing potential PR crises and fostering positive relationships with their customers.

7. AI Informs Crisis Management in Real-Time
In the fast-paced world of social media, crises can escalate quickly. Whether it’s a public relations issue, a product recall, or a customer service failure, businesses must be prepared to manage crises effectively. AI in Real-Time Social Data Analytics plays a crucial role in identifying and mitigating potential crises by monitoring social media platforms for negative sentiment, customer complaints, or sudden spikes in discussion.
For example, AI can detect early signs of a potential PR crisis by tracking negative mentions and analyzing the sentiment surrounding a particular issue. By using AI-powered social listening tools, businesses can receive real-time alerts about emerging problems, enabling them to take action before the situation spirals out of control. Whether it’s issuing a public apology, clarifying misinformation, or providing timely updates, AI empowers businesses to act quickly and manage crises with greater control.
